The 12th UEFA Elite Club Coaches Forum will take place at UEFA headquarters in Nyon on the afternoon of Wednesday 1 and the morning of Thursday 2 September – and will be the occasion for top club coaches to discuss the latest trends in European football and express their views on the major issues affecting the elite club game.

A number of Europe's leading coaches have been invited and among those who have confirmed their attendance are: José Mourinho (Real Madrid CF), Josep Guardiola (FC Barcelona), Sir Alex Ferguson (Manchester United FC), Carlo Ancelotti (Chelsea FC), Roy Hodgson (Liverpool FC), Claude Puel (Olympique Lyonnais), Didier Deschamps (Olympique de Marseille), Massimiliano Allegri (AC Milan), Claudio Ranieri (AS Roma), Felix Magath (FC Schalke 04), Thomas Schaaf (SV Werder Bremen), Martin Jol (AFC Ajax), Jorge Jesus (SL Benfica), Jesualdo Ferreira (Málaga CF), Nikos Nioplias (Panathinaikos FC), Jean Fernandez (AJ Auxerre), Thorsten Fink (FC Basel 1893).

The elite coaches forum was first held in 1999 and this is the 12th edition of the annual event, where the continent's foremost club coaches are invited to share their experiences and thoughts on a variety of subjects relating to the state of the game at the highest level.
